Preview
Teacher coaching, bilingual students help schools meet English learner needs amid teacher shortage More than 10% of #oklaed students were receiving English language learner services at school as of Oct. 1. In Tulsa Public Schools alone, 38% of students were current or former multilingual learners l...

English learners are one of the fastest growing student populations in Oklahoma, yet educators with specialized certifications to serve them are scarce.

Some local schools and teacher preparation programs are leaning into the challenge. tulsaworld.com/news/local/e... #oklaed

Preview
Oklahoma's per-pupil spending now dead last in region as teacher compensation slips Nationally, only Idaho and Utah had a smaller per-pupil spending rate.#oklaed

New state-by-state comparisons reveal that Oklahoma’s per-pupil spending is dead last among surrounding states and that the average teacher compensation in public schools has slipped to 38th in the nation. #oklaed tulsaworld.com/news/local/e...
